HUB hero image

How to Travel from

Karratha to Tennant Creek

by Car

Karratha
+0
Tennant Creek
Transport search to Tennant Creek
Karratha
+0
Tennant Creek
Building a composite car route
Cheapest
Best Offer!
Car
29 h 35 min
2989 km.
from $164
Composite Route Car Only

One way to Travel from Karratha to Tennant Creek

Select an Option Below to Start Your Journey
Cheapest

Transport providers

Airlines

Qantas

Website:
qantas.com/
Plane from Karratha Airport to Alice
Ave. Duration:
15h 5m
Frequency:
Tuesday, Thursday, and Sunday
Estimated price:
$581.03–$1,515.72

Virgin Australia

Website:
virginaustralia.com
Plane from Karratha Airport to Alice
Ave. Duration:
25h 35m
Frequency:
Thursday
Estimated price:
$581.03–$1,515.72

Airnorth

Website:
flyairnorth.com/
Plane from Karratha Airport to Tennant
Ave. Duration:
17h 38m
Frequency:
Tuesday, Thursday, and Sunday
Estimated price:
$581.03–$1,515.72
Plane from Karratha Airport to Alice
Ave. Duration:
14h 25m
Frequency:
Thursday
Estimated price:
$581.03–$1,515.72
Plane from Port Hedland to Tennant
Ave. Duration:
18h 41m
Frequency:
Tuesday, Thursday, and Sunday
Estimated price:
$315.77–$821.01

Bus operators

Greyhound Australia

Phone:
1300 473946
Website:
greyhound.com.au/
Bus from Roebuck Plains to Katherine
Ave. Duration:
20h
Frequency:
5 times a week
Estimated price:
$151.57–$378.93
Bus from Katherine to Tennant
Ave. Duration:
8h 35m
Frequency:
6 times a week
Estimated price:
$69.47–$164.20
Bus from Alice Springs to Tennant
Ave. Duration:
6h 35m
Frequency:
6 times a week
Estimated price:
$56.84–$126.31

Integrity Coach Lines

Phone:
+61 (0) 8 9274 7464
Website:
integritycoachlines.com.au/
Bus from Karratha Welcome Road to Roebuck
Ave. Duration:
9h 30m
Frequency:
Twice a week
Estimated price:
$94.73–$151.57
Bus from Karratha Welcome Road to South
Ave. Duration:
3h 15m
Frequency:
Twice a week
Estimated price:
$51.79–$75.79

Questions and Answers

What is the cheapest way to get from Karratha to Tennant Creek?

The cheapest way to get from Karratha to Tennant Creek is to bus which costs $271.74 - $597.83 and takes 40h 5m.

What is the fastest way to get from Karratha to Tennant Creek?

The fastest way to get from Karratha to Tennant Creek is to fly which takes 16h 48m and costs $521.74 - $1413.04 .

Is there a direct bus between Karratha and Tennant Creek?

No, there is no direct bus from Karratha to Tennant Creek. However, there are services departing from Karratha Welcome Road and arriving at Tennant Creek via Roebuck Plains and Katherine. The journey, including transfers, takes approximately 40h 5m.

How far is it from Karratha to Tennant Creek?

The distance between Karratha and Tennant Creek is 1835 km. The road distance is 2989.8 km.

How do I travel from Karratha to Tennant Creek without a car?

The best way to get from Karratha to Tennant Creek without a car is to bus which takes 40h 5m and costs $271.74 - $597.83 .

How long does it take to get from Karratha to Tennant Creek?

It takes approximately 16h 48m to get from Karratha to Tennant Creek, including transfers.

Where do I catch the Karratha to Tennant Creek bus from?

Karratha to Tennant Creek bus services, operated by Integrity Coach Lines, depart from Karratha Welcome Road station.

Bus or fly from Karratha to Tennant Creek?

The best way to get from Karratha to Tennant Creek is to fly which takes 16h 48m and costs $521.74 - $1413.04 . Alternatively, you can bus, which costs $271.74 - $597.83 and takes 40h 5m.

Where does the Karratha to Tennant Creek bus arrive?

Karratha to Tennant Creek bus services, operated by Integrity Coach Lines, arrive at Roebuck Plains station.

What is the time difference between Karratha and Tennant Creek?

Tennant Creek is 1h 30m ahead of Karratha. It is currently 16:24 in Karratha and 17:54 in Tennant Creek.

Can I drive from Karratha to Tennant Creek?

Yes, the driving distance between Karratha to Tennant Creek is 2990 km. It takes approximately 29h 48m to drive from Karratha to Tennant Creek.

Which airlines fly from Karratha Airport Airport to Tennant Creek Airport?

Virgin Australia, Qantas and Airnorth offer flights from Karratha Airport Airport to Tennant Creek Airport.

Where can I stay near Tennant Creek?

There are three+ hotels available in Tennant Creek. Prices start at $99.67 per night.
+0